With the right care, a mechanical watch can last a lifetime and be passed down as a cherished heirloom. The field of mechanical watchmaking has seen significant advancements in recent years. The introduction of silicon components has improved the precision and durability of watches. Silicon’s resistance to temperature changes and magnetic fields makes it an ideal material for critical parts such as the balance spring.

Escapement: The escapement regulates the release of energy from the gear train, allowing the gear wheels to move forward in precise steps. This ensures consistent timekeeping. Balance Wheel: The balance wheel oscillates back and forth, acting as the watch’s timekeeping element. Its consistent motion regulates the gear train’s movement, ensuring accurate timekeeping. Dial Train: This set of gears transmits the motion from the gear train to the watch hands, translating the mechanical energy into the movement of the hour, minute, and second hands on the dial.
When selecting a mechanical watch, there are several key features to consider that will influence your decision and ensure you choose a timepiece that perfectly suits your needs and style. Choosing between manual and automatic movements depends on your preference. Manual winding watches require regular attention, offering a deeper connection with your timepiece. Automatic watches, on the other hand, wind themselves with your wrist movements, providing convenience and ease of use. Both types have their unique advantages. Manual watches are often appreciated for their simplicity and direct interaction, while automatics offer the convenience of a watch that winds itself as you wear it.
Water resistance is an important feature, especially if you plan to wear your watch in wet conditions. Water resistance levels vary, from splash-proof watches to those designed for deep-sea diving. Understanding the practical implications of water resistance helps ensure you choose a watch that suits your needs. Whether you’re swimming, diving, or just want a watch that can handle occasional splashes, make sure to check the water resistance rating.
